This is a video explainer that describes why Pluto is no longer a planet. It talks about the history of Pluto and its discovery, and then the discovery of Eris, which is larger than Pluto. Now you can learn the official rules for planethood. Created by Christian Ready for Universe Today

"Pluto was my(and still is) favorite planet"
That's cool - it is still the same object - and it can stay a favorite - it hasn't changed.
Its like Ceres, Pallas and Vesta - they were all called Planets when they were discovered - now we call them asteroids and Dwarf Planets.
If we insisted on Pluto staying a Planet - then we wouldn't have 9 planets we would have >70, 000.
Easier to have 8 planets and lots of Dwarf planets, Comets and asteroids. The decision was the most sensible one available.

@christianready Right. Any two objects orbiting one another will have a barycenter somewhere, but Pluto and Charon orbit a location that's above Pluto's surface. For a while astronomers proposed that it made Pluto a binary planet.
